/freebsd/contrib/llvm-project/compiler-rt/lib/orc/ |
H A D | interval_set.h | 35 class const_iterator { 44 const_iterator() = default; 47 const_iterator &operator++() { ++I; return *this; } 49 friend bool operator==(const const_iterator &LHS, 53 friend bool operator!=(const const_iterator &LHS, 58 const_iterator(typename ImplMap::const_iterator I) : I(std::move(I)) {} in const_iterator() function 59 typename ImplMap::const_iterator I; 66 const_iterator begin() const { return const_iterator(Map.begin()); } in begin() 67 const_iterator end() const { return const_iterator(Map.end()); } in end() 69 const_iterator find(KeyT K) const { in find() [all …]
|
/freebsd/contrib/llvm-project/libcxx/src/ |
H A D | tzdb_list.cpp | 33 using const_iterator = tzdb_list::const_iterator; typedef in chrono::tzdb_list::__impl 42 const_iterator erase_after(const_iterator __p) { in erase_after() 56 const_iterator begin() const noexcept { in begin() 62 const_iterator end() const noexcept { in end() 67 const_iterator cbegin() const noexcept { return begin(); } in cbegin() 68 const_iterator cend() const noexcept { return end(); } in cend() 89 _LIBCPP_EXPORTED_FROM_ABI tzdb_list::const_iterator tzdb_list::erase_after(const_iterator __p) { in erase_after() 97 _LIBCPP_NODISCARD_EXT _LIBCPP_EXPORTED_FROM_ABI tzdb_list::const_iterator tzdb_list::begin() const … in begin() 100 _LIBCPP_NODISCARD_EXT _LIBCPP_EXPORTED_FROM_ABI tzdb_list::const_iterator tzdb_list::end() const no… in end() 104 _LIBCPP_NODISCARD_EXT _LIBCPP_EXPORTED_FROM_ABI tzdb_list::const_iterator tzdb_list::cbegin() const… in cbegin() [all …]
|
/freebsd/contrib/llvm-project/clang/include/clang/Frontend/ |
H A D | TextDiagnosticBuffer.h | 29 using const_iterator = DiagList::const_iterator; variable 41 const_iterator err_begin() const { return Errors.begin(); } in err_begin() 42 const_iterator err_end() const { return Errors.end(); } in err_end() 44 const_iterator warn_begin() const { return Warnings.begin(); } in warn_begin() 45 const_iterator warn_end() const { return Warnings.end(); } in warn_end() 47 const_iterator remark_begin() const { return Remarks.begin(); } in remark_begin() 48 const_iterator remark_end() const { return Remarks.end(); } in remark_end() 50 const_iterator note_begin() const { return Notes.begin(); } in note_begin() 51 const_iterator note_end() const { return Notes.end(); } in note_end()
|
/freebsd/contrib/llvm-project/libcxx/include/__chrono/ |
H A D | tzdb_list.h | 43 using const_iterator = forward_list<tzdb>::const_iterator; variable 47 _LIBCPP_EXPORTED_FROM_ABI const_iterator erase_after(const_iterator __p); 51 _LIBCPP_NODISCARD_EXT _LIBCPP_EXPORTED_FROM_ABI const_iterator begin() const noexcept; 52 _LIBCPP_NODISCARD_EXT _LIBCPP_EXPORTED_FROM_ABI const_iterator end() const noexcept; 54 _LIBCPP_NODISCARD_EXT _LIBCPP_EXPORTED_FROM_ABI const_iterator cbegin() const noexcept; 55 _LIBCPP_NODISCARD_EXT _LIBCPP_EXPORTED_FROM_ABI const_iterator cend() const noexcept;
|
/freebsd/contrib/llvm-project/llvm/include/llvm/XRay/ |
H A D | Graph.h | 219 const_iterator cbegin() const { in cbegin() 222 return const_iterator(); in cbegin() 223 return const_iterator(It->second.begin(), &M, A); in cbegin() 226 const_iterator begin() const { return cbegin(); } in begin() 234 const_iterator cend() const { in cend() 237 return const_iterator(); in cend() 238 return const_iterator(It->second.end(), &M, A); in cend() 241 const_iterator end() const { return cend(); } in end() 277 using const_iterator = ConstVertexIterator; variable 314 using const_iterator = ConstEdgeIterator; variable [all …]
|
H A D | Trace.h | 51 typedef std::vector<XRayRecord>::const_iterator citerator; 58 using const_iterator = RecordVector::const_iterator; variable 63 const_iterator begin() const { return Records.begin(); } in begin() 64 const_iterator end() const { return Records.end(); } in end()
|
/freebsd/contrib/llvm-project/libcxx/include/ext/ |
H A D | hash_set | 61 const_iterator begin() const; 62 const_iterator end() const; 70 void erase(const_iterator first, const_iterator last); 82 pair<const_iterator, const_iterator> equal_range(const key_type& k) const; 147 const_iterator begin() const; 156 void erase(const_iterator first, const_iterator last); 168 pair<const_iterator, const_iterator> equal_range(const key_type& k) const; 243 typedef typename __table::const_iterator const_iterator; 380 typedef typename hash_set<_Value, _Hash, _Pred, _Alloc>::const_iterator const_iterator; 422 typedef typename __table::const_iterator const_iterator; [all …]
|
/freebsd/contrib/llvm-project/llvm/include/llvm/DebugInfo/DWARF/ |
H A D | DWARFDebugAbbrev.h | 29 using const_iterator = variable 30 std::vector<DWARFAbbreviationDeclaration>::const_iterator; 42 const_iterator begin() const { in begin() 46 const_iterator end() const { in end() 63 mutable DWARFAbbreviationDeclarationSetMap::const_iterator PrevAbbrOffsetPos; 75 DWARFAbbreviationDeclarationSetMap::const_iterator begin() const { in begin() 80 DWARFAbbreviationDeclarationSetMap::const_iterator end() const { in end()
|
/freebsd/contrib/llvm-project/clang/include/clang/Analysis/ |
H A D | CallGraph.h | 82 using const_iterator = FunctionMapTy::const_iterator; variable 88 const_iterator begin() const { return FunctionMap.begin(); } in begin() 89 const_iterator end() const { return FunctionMap.end(); } in end() 102 using const_nodes_iterator = llvm::SetVector<CallGraphNode *>::const_iterator; 174 using const_iterator = SmallVectorImpl<CallRecord>::const_iterator; variable 179 const_iterator begin() const { return CalledFunctions.begin(); } in begin() 180 const_iterator end() const { return CalledFunctions.end(); } in end() 186 llvm::iterator_range<const_iterator> callees() const { in callees() 256 using ChildIteratorType = NodeType::const_iterator; 270 CGGetValue(clang::CallGraph::const_iterator::value_type &P) { [all …]
|
/freebsd/contrib/llvm-project/llvm/include/llvm/ADT/ |
H A D | CoalescingBitVector.h | 47 using UnderlyingIterator = typename MapT::const_iterator; 235 class const_iterator { 292 const_iterator() { setToEnd(); } in const_iterator() function 294 bool operator==(const const_iterator &RHS) const { 302 bool operator!=(const const_iterator &RHS) const { 308 const_iterator &operator++() { // Pre-increment (++It). 321 const_iterator tmp = *this; 346 const_iterator begin() const { return const_iterator(Intervals.begin()); } in begin() 348 const_iterator end() const { return const_iterator(); } in end() 354 const_iterator find(IndexT Index) const { in find() [all …]
|
H A D | SmallSet.h | 38 using SetIterTy = typename std::set<T, C>::const_iterator; 39 using VecIterTy = typename SmallVector<T, N>::const_iterator; 142 using VIterator = typename SmallVector<T, N>::const_iterator; 143 using SIterator = typename std::set<T, C>::const_iterator; 155 using const_iterator = SmallSetIterator<T, N, C>; variable 179 std::pair<const_iterator, bool> insert(const T &V) { in insert() 182 return std::make_pair(const_iterator(I), Inserted); in insert() 187 return std::make_pair(const_iterator(I), false); in insert() 198 return std::make_pair(const_iterator(Set.insert(V).first), true); in insert() 223 const_iterator begin() const { in begin() [all …]
|
H A D | UniqueVector.h | 28 using const_iterator = typename VectorType::const_iterator; variable 59 typename std::map<T, unsigned>::const_iterator MI = Map.find(Entry); in idFor() 78 const_iterator begin() const { return Vector.begin(); } in begin() 84 const_iterator end() const { return Vector.end(); } in end()
|
/freebsd/contrib/llvm-project/llvm/include/llvm/Analysis/ |
H A D | CallGraph.h | 98 using const_iterator = FunctionMapTy::const_iterator; variable 108 inline const_iterator begin() const { return FunctionMap.begin(); } in begin() 109 inline const_iterator end() const { return FunctionMap.end(); } in end() 113 const_iterator I = FunctionMap.find(F); 120 const_iterator I = FunctionMap.find(F); 194 using const_iterator = std::vector<CallRecord>::const_iterator; variable 202 inline const_iterator end() const { return CalledFunctions.end(); } in end() 364 using const_iterator = CallGraph::const_iterator; variable 371 inline const_iterator begin() const { return G->begin(); } in begin() 372 inline const_iterator end() const { return G->end(); } in end() [all …]
|
/freebsd/contrib/llvm-project/lldb/include/lldb/Utility/ |
H A D | Iterable.h | 25 template <typename C, typename E, E (*A)(typename C::const_iterator &)> 28 typedef typename C::const_iterator BackingIterator; 113 template <typename C1, typename E1, E1 (*A1)(typename C1::const_iterator &)> 115 operator+(typename C1::const_iterator::difference_type, 118 template <typename C1, typename E1, E1 (*A1)(typename C1::const_iterator &)> 119 friend typename C1::const_iterator::difference_type 131 template <typename C, typename E, E (*A)(typename C::const_iterator &)> 139 template <typename C, typename E, E (*A)(typename C::const_iterator &)> 146 template <typename C, typename E, E (*A)(typename C::const_iterator &)> 152 template <typename C, typename E, E (*A)(typename C::const_iterator &)> [all …]
|
H A D | FileSpecList.h | 30 typedef collection::const_iterator const_iterator; typedef 31 const_iterator begin() const { return m_files.begin(); } in begin() 32 const_iterator end() const { return m_files.end(); } in end() 88 typedef collection::const_iterator const_iterator; typedef 238 const_iterator begin() const { return m_files.begin(); } in begin() 239 const_iterator end() const { return m_files.end(); } in end()
|
H A D | RangeMap.h | 224 typename Collection::const_iterator pos, end, prev; in IsSorted() 324 typename Collection::const_iterator pos = in FindEntryIndexThatContains() 346 typename Collection::const_iterator pos = in FindEntryThatContains() 368 typename Collection::const_iterator pos = in FindEntryThatContains() 383 using const_iterator = typename Collection::const_iterator; variable 385 const_iterator end() const { return m_entries.end(); } in end() 476 typename Collection::const_iterator pos, end, prev; in IsSorted() 580 typename Collection::const_iterator pos = in FindEntryThatContains() 652 using const_iterator = typename Collection::const_iterator; variable 654 const_iterator end() const { return m_entries.end(); } in end() [all …]
|
/freebsd/contrib/llvm-project/libcxx/include/ |
H A D | set | 134 iterator erase(const_iterator first, const_iterator last); 186 pair<const_iterator,const_iterator> equal_range(const key_type& k) const; 190 pair<const_iterator,const_iterator> equal_range(const K& x) const; // C++14 379 iterator erase(const_iterator first, const_iterator last); 432 pair<const_iterator,const_iterator> equal_range(const key_type& k) const; 436 pair<const_iterator,const_iterator> equal_range(const K& x) const; // C++14 594 typedef typename __base::const_iterator const_iterator; 893 _LIBCPP_HIDE_FROM_ABI pair<const_iterator, const_iterator> equal_range(const _K2& __k) const { 948 const_iterator __e = cend(); 1051 typedef typename __base::const_iterator const_iterator; [all …]
|
H A D | forward_list | 114 iterator erase_after(const_iterator first, const_iterator last); 125 void splice_after(const_iterator p, forward_list& x, const_iterator i); 126 void splice_after(const_iterator p, forward_list&& x, const_iterator i); 128 const_iterator first, const_iterator last); 130 const_iterator first, const_iterator last); 676 typedef typename base::const_iterator const_iterator; 847 splice_after(const_iterator __p, forward_list&& __x, const_iterator __f, const_iterator __l); 851 splice_after(const_iterator __p, forward_list& __x, const_iterator __f, const_iterator __l); 1219 forward_list<_Tp, _Alloc>::erase_after(const_iterator __f, const_iterator __l) { 1303 const_iterator __p, forward_list& /*__other*/, const_iterator __f, const_iterator __l) { [all …]
|
/freebsd/contrib/llvm-project/llvm/utils/TableGen/GlobalISel/ |
H A D | CodeExpansions.h | 20 using const_iterator = StringMap<std::string>::const_iterator; 40 const_iterator begin() const { return Expansions.begin(); } in begin() 41 const_iterator end() const { return Expansions.end(); } in end() 42 const_iterator find(StringRef Variable) const { in find()
|
/freebsd/contrib/llvm-project/llvm/include/llvm/Support/ |
H A D | Path.h | 73 class const_iterator 74 : public iterator_facade_base<const_iterator, std::input_iterator_tag, 82 friend const_iterator begin(StringRef path, Style style); 83 friend const_iterator end(StringRef path); 87 const_iterator &operator++(); // preincrement 88 bool operator==(const const_iterator &RHS) const; 91 ptrdiff_t operator-(const const_iterator &RHS) const; 122 const_iterator begin(StringRef path, Style style = Style::native); 127 const_iterator end(StringRef path); 242 void append(SmallVectorImpl<char> &path, const_iterator begin, [all …]
|
/freebsd/contrib/llvm-project/libcxx/include/__format/ |
H A D | format_parse_context.h | 30 using const_iterator = typename basic_string_view<_CharT>::const_iterator; variable 31 using iterator = const_iterator; 44 _LIBCPP_HIDE_FROM_ABI constexpr const_iterator begin() const noexcept { return __begin_; } in begin() 45 _LIBCPP_HIDE_FROM_ABI constexpr const_iterator end() const noexcept { return __end_; } in end() 46 _LIBCPP_HIDE_FROM_ABI constexpr void advance_to(const_iterator __it) { __begin_ = __it; } in advance_to()
|
/freebsd/contrib/llvm-project/llvm/lib/Transforms/ObjCARC/ |
H A D | BlotMapVector.h | 35 for (typename MapTy::const_iterator I = Map.begin(), E = Map.end(); I != E; in ~BlotMapVector() 40 for (typename VectorTy::const_iterator I = Vector.begin(), E = Vector.end(); in ~BlotMapVector() 48 using const_iterator = typename VectorTy::const_iterator; variable 52 const_iterator begin() const { return Vector.begin(); } in begin() 53 const_iterator end() const { return Vector.end(); } in end() 86 const_iterator find(const KeyT &Key) const { in find() 87 typename MapTy::const_iterator It = Map.find(Key); in find()
|
/freebsd/contrib/llvm-project/llvm/include/llvm/CodeGen/ |
H A D | LiveStacks.h | 57 using const_iterator = SS2IntervalMap::const_iterator; variable 59 const_iterator begin() const { return S2IMap.begin(); } in begin() 60 const_iterator end() const { return S2IMap.end(); } in end() 77 SS2IntervalMap::const_iterator I = S2IMap.find(Slot); in getInterval() 86 std::map<int, const TargetRegisterClass *>::const_iterator I = in getIntervalRegClass()
|
/freebsd/contrib/llvm-project/lldb/source/Plugins/SymbolFile/DWARF/ |
H A D | DWARFDeclContext.cpp | 62 collection::const_iterator pos; in operator ==() 63 collection::const_iterator begin = m_entries.begin(); in operator ==() 64 collection::const_iterator end = m_entries.end(); in operator ==() 66 collection::const_iterator rhs_pos; in operator ==() 67 collection::const_iterator rhs_begin = rhs.m_entries.begin(); in operator ==()
|
/freebsd/contrib/llvm-project/llvm/include/llvm/DebugInfo/PDB/Native/ |
H A D | InjectedSourceStream.h | 27 using const_iterator = HashTable<SrcHeaderBlockEntry>::const_iterator; variable 28 const_iterator begin() const { return InjectedSourceTable.begin(); } in begin() 29 const_iterator end() const { return InjectedSourceTable.end(); } in end()
|